WIP:

- 0.182: Decapped / dumped an MCU for Quizard (v1.8) and clones [TeamEurope]. Added I8751 (8MHz) CPU2 and quizard1_german_d8751.bin MCU rom.

- 0.164: TeamEurope added clone Quizard (v1.0). Changed 'Quizard 1.8' to 'Quizard (v1.8)', 'Quizard 1.2' to clone 'Quizard (v1.2)' and 'Quizard 1.7' to clone 'Quizard (v1.7)'. Renamed (quizrd18) to (quizard), (quizrd12) to (quizard_12) and (quizrd17) to (quizard_17).

- 0.144u5: Klaus Sommer, Team Europe and The Dumping Union added 'Quizard 1.8' (TAB Austria 1995).

- 0.139u4: Harmony fixed Quizard 1.2 and Quizard 1.7 - Games now playable. Patched out the majority of the Quizard 1.2 and Quizard 1.7 protection check, made the patch more generic and emulated the game's inputs.

- 11th October 2010: Harmony - With some additional finagling, I've managed to get both Quizard 1.2 and Quizard 1.7 to be fully playable by either one or two players, along with service mode. Additionally, the protection check patches were able to be made partially generic, enabling Quizard 3.2 and Quizard Rainbow 4.1 to boot, go into attract mode, and coin up without much hassle. Unfortunately, both of them have some sort of additional checks before they'll go in-game. I can patch them with an additional poke, but that ventures into even more hacky territory than I'd like.

- 10th October 2010: Harmony - Using a targeted hack, I was able to get the 1.7 revision of Quizard to boot in MAME. Unfortunately, this looks like it's going to be pretty gnarly, as the MCU controls all inputs and dipswitches to the game. Yikes! (see http://harmoniouscode.blogspot.com/).

- 0.139u1: Team Europe and The Dumping Union added 'Quizard 1.2' (Disney 1995). Renamed (quizard) to (quizrd17).

- 1st August 2010: Smitdogg - Team Europe dumped Quizard versions 1.2.

- 0.138u3: Luigi, Volker Hann and Team Europe added 'Quizard 1.7' (Disney 1996). Harmony added a skeleton driver for Philips CD-i-based arcade series, Quizard.

- 10th April 2010: Smitdogg - Team Europe has accumulated and dumped Quizard 1.2 01/95, 1.7 10/96, 2.2 03/95, 3.2 01/96, 4.1 06/98, and 4.2 09/98, and there is a driver for them currently being worked on.

- 13th March 2010: Smitdogg - Team Europe dumped a few revisions of Quizard.
